360 ONE WAM Q1 Results: Profit Surges 14.8% to ₹330 Crore as Wealth Management AUM Explodes

2. Executive Summary

Here are the critical takeaways from 360 ONE WAM’s Q1 FY27 results:

  • Profit Expansion: Consolidated PAT rose 14.8% YoY to Rs 330 Crores.

  • Revenue Growth: Total Revenue reached Rs 870 Crores, registering a 20.0% YoY increase.

  • AUM Milestone: Overall AUM touched Rs 7,76,755 Crores as of June 30, 2026.

  • ARR Strength: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R) AUM grew 19.0% YoY to Rs 3,42,035 Crores.

  • Capital Efficiency: The company reported a strong Tangible Return on Equity (ROE) of 19.4%.

  • Shareholder Returns: An interim dividend of Rs 243.78 Crores (Rs 6 per share) was declared and paid.

  • Regulatory Cloud: A contingent liability of Rs 336.14 Crores was noted due to an ongoing Income Tax Department dispute.

  • Employee Incentives: The Board approved the 360 ONE Employee Stock Appreciation Rights Scheme 2026 (ESAR Scheme) covering up to 11,20,000 shares.

5. Detailed Financial Analysis

The financial trajectory of 360 ONE WAM in Q1 FY27 illustrates a business successfully pivoting toward highly visible, recurring revenue streams.

  • Revenue Dynamics: Total Revenue increased by 20.0% YoY to Rs 870 Crores. More importantly, the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R) component stood at Rs 614 Crores, growing at a robust 20.3% YoY. This recurring nature insulates the firm from the inherent volatility of capital markets.

  • Transactional Income: Transactional and Brokerage Income reached Rs 208 Crores, showing a massive 37.3% YoY jump, though it experienced a sequential dip of 9.5% from Q4 FY26.

  • Profitability: The Operating Profit Before Tax registered at Rs 376 Crores, a 21.0% YoY growth. Ultimately, this trickled down to a Consolidated Profit After Tax of Rs 330 Crores (+14.8% YoY).

  • Capital Allocation & Efficiency: The company maintains a remarkably efficient capital structure, evidenced by a Tangible Net Worth of Rs 6,882 Crores and a Tangible Return on Equity (ROE) of 19.4%. Furthermore, the company generously rewarded shareholders with an interim dividend of Rs 243.78 Crores (Rs 6/- per share).

6. Business Analysis

360 ONE WAM operates through two primary engines, both firing on all cylinders during the quarter:

  • Wealth Management: The ARR AUM in this segment rose to Rs 2,41,896 Crores, marking a 24.2% YoY increase. The growth was heavily supported by net flows across various segments. Notably, the “360 ONE Plus” proposition witnessed an exceptional growth of 39.4% YoY, while the Distribution arm grew by 11.9% YoY. Combined, the firm serves over 8,900 families and corporates. The segment reported a retention rate of 71 basis points (bps).

  • Asset Management: The ARR AUM for Asset Management increased to Rs 1,00,139 Crores, an 8.2% YoY growth. This was driven by expansions across Private Equity, Credit, and Real Assets segments. Asset Management displayed a stronger retention profile at 83 bps.

  • Corporate Actions: The firm continues to expand its footprint. Through its subsidiary, 360 ONE Alternates Asset Management Limited, it completed the acquisition of Quark Solar Private Limited on April 30, 2026, for a cash consideration of Rs 9.39 Crores.

9. Valuation Analysis

While live P/E and EV/EBITDA ratios require current market prices, the fundamental valuation anchors provided in the Q1 FY27 report are highly instructive:

  • Earnings Per Share (EPS): Basic EPS for the quarter (not annualized) stood at Rs 8.13, up from Rs 7.16 in Q1 FY26.

  • Return on Equity: The Tangible ROE of 19.4% signifies that for every Rs 100 of tangible equity, the company is generating Rs 19.4 in return, a highly respectable metric in the financial services sector.

  • Debt-to-Equity: The standalone Debt Equity ratio stood at a very conservative 0.23, ensuring low leverage risk.

Risks

  • Regulatory & Tax Overhang: The Income Tax Department conducted a search during Q4 FY25 and subsequently issued an order levying tax of Rs 336.14 Crores (including surcharge & cess) on the consolidated entity. An appeal has been filed, and it is currently treated as a contingent liability. Additionally, a notice under section 158BC initiating block assessment has been issued to a subsidiary.

  • Market Volatility: While ARR is strong, transactional and brokerage income is susceptible to broader market corrections.

16. Editorial Perspective (Clearly Labeled)

Editorial Perspective: 360 ONE WAM’s Q1 FY27 performance is a testament to the structural shift in Indian wealth. A 20.3% growth in ARR Revenue to Rs 614 Crores is the standout metric, proving that the firm is successfully building a “sticky” business model less prone to the whims of bear markets. The introduction of the ESAR Scheme is a smart, modern approach to retain top-tier fund managers and relationship managers, aligning their wealth creation with shareholders.

However, the elephant in the room is the Rs 336.14 Crore tax demand. While management wisely notes that no immediate financial adjustments are required while the appeal is pending, this contingent liability is substantial (representing slightly more than the entire Q1 PAT of Rs 330 Crores). Investors should view the core business as exceptionally strong, but must price in the regulatory risk overhang until the IT department appeals are fully resolved.
